.DISCUSSION...
Satellite imageries show a dry pocket of air lingers over the
islands. However, clusters of thunderstorms associated with the
trough line to the south and the open cell cumuli clouds to the
north-northeast surrounds the area, indicating an unstable
atmosphere. Model data shows the trough line and the open cell
cumuli clouds converging over the area, increasing the potential
for adverse weather conditions. Model solutions also show the
convergenze zone migrating northward as a low pressure system
embedded within the trough line to the south moves southeastward,
pushing the convergence zone closer and over the islands by at
least Wednesday.

Long term model solutions show the potential for showers and winds
to increase by the latter part of the week into the new week. A
much broader and larger high pressure system will generate
moderate to fresh trades by Saturday through the new week.

Therefore, expect scattered showers for tonight through Wednesday,
increasing to numerous showers by Thursday with the possibility of
thunderstorms rumbling. Showers are expected to be heavy at times
with gusty winds during heavy downpours. Gentle north to
northwest winds will remain for tonight through at least Thursday,
becoming variable on Thursday night through Friday. Winds will
again increase to fresh trades on Saturday through the rest of the

.Marine...
High surfs reaching the road continues to be observed throughout
the south and west facing shores. This feature is linked directly
to the long period south swell along the coastal waters. Model
data show seas subsiding tonight through at least Friday, before
building again to advisory thresholds on Friday night into the
weekend. However, although seas will subside tonight, the long
periods will continue to linger in the area, enhancing surfs.
Additionally, thunderstorms in the area will likely elevate seas
and surfs nearby. Therefore, advisories for small crafts and high
surfs will remain through at least tonight.
